Temperature, voltage, and current calibration in Fusion FPGAs

Posted: 06 Oct 2008  Print Version  Bookmark and Share Subscribe

Keywords: FPGA Fusion  ADC  I/O 

[Summary of tips] Actel Fusion mixed-signal FPGAs integrate configurable analog features, including I/Os, prescalers, lowpass filters, and an analog-to-digital converter (ADC), enabling customers to perform temperature, voltage, and current measurements in their applications.
